Persson, Carol Vona was born on July 3, 1951 in Neptune, New Jersey, United States. Daughter of Salvatore John and Patricia Ann (Haley) Vona.
Bachelor of Science, Slippery Rock University, 1973. Master of Arts, Montclair State College, 1984. Doctor of Physical Education, Springfield College, Massachusetts, 1987.
Teacher Neptune (New Jersey) Junior High School, 1973-1978, Neptune Senior High School, 1978-1985. Assistant professor Keene (New Hampshire) State College, 1987. Associate professor Westfield State College, Massachusetts, 1988—1996, professor, since 1996, interim dean undergraduate studies, 1996—1997.
Volunteer Massachusetts Special Olympics Summer Games, Springfield, Massachusetts, 1990. Coordinator WSC Aerobathon, Westfield, Massachusetts, 1989, Health Fair/Fit Stop, Westfield, 1989. Fellow North America Society Health, Physical Education, Recreation and Dance.
Member AAPHERD (vice president eastern district 1983-1985, president 1989-1990, 94-95, district representative 1991-1993, national board governors since 1991, president-elect 1993, presidential medal 1983, 91, 92, merit award 1984, Professional Honor award 1988, Past President award 1989, 92, Fellow award 1997), Massachusetts Association Health, Physical Education, Recreation and Dance (vice president 1987-1989, Honor award 1992, Joseph McKinney award 2000), New Jersey Association Health, Physical Education, Recreation and Dance (vice president 1982-1984, Outstanding Teaching award 1985), Phi Kappa Phi (Westfield State College chapter).
